PB, Banana, and Coconut Cookies

IMG_2836

Ingredients.

  • 3 Ripe Bananas
  • 1/2 cup All Natural Peanut Butter (two or less ingredients in pb)
  • 1/4 cup canola oil
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 2 cups Dry Oats
  • 1/3 cup Bobs Red Mill unsweetened shredded desiccated coconut (or you can use unsweetened coconut flakes)
  • 1 tsp baking powder
  • 1/4 tsp cinnamon
  • 1 cup dark chocolate chips (I also threw in a few pb chips as well)
  1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ees.
  2. Line a cookie sheet with parchment paper or spray with cooking spray.
  3. In a large bowl, mash bananas, peanut butter, canola oil and vanilla extract together until smooth.
  4. In a separate bowl, combine oats, baking powder, coconut and cinnamon.
  5. Slowly add dry ingredients into the banana mixture and stir until everything is combined.
  6. Fold in chocolate chips
  7. Place tablespoon sized balls of dough onto cookie sheet and bake 10 – 12 minutes, until cookies are slightly golden.
  8. Let cool on baking sheet for 5 minutes, then transfer to cooling rack to cool completely.
